Principal Global Investors has announced its plan to launch its first semi-transparent ETF, focusing on real estate assets, leveraging Fidelity’s active equity ETF methodology. This initiative aims to enhance investment outcomes by combining active management with innovative strategies. Currently, Principal offers 14 ETFs, amounting to approximately $5 billion in assets under management. The new ETF is part of Principal's strategy to meet growing investor demand for active investment solutions, emphasizing their commitment to strong performance and income generation.
Principal Financial Group (PFG) reported a fourth quarter 2021 net income of $472 million, or $1.76 per diluted share, marking a slight decrease from $472.6 million a year prior. For the full year 2021, net income rose to $1.7 billion, or $6.27 per diluted share. Non-GAAP operating earnings for Q4 were $498 million, up 21% year-over-year. The company returned $520 million to shareholders in Q4, including $350 million in share repurchases. PFG also declared a first quarter 2022 dividend of $0.64 per share, a 14% increase from the previous year.
Principal Financial Group announced the retirement of Renee Schaaf, president of Retirement and Income Solutions, after over 41 years. Chris Littlefield, previously executive vice president and general counsel, will succeed her starting April 1. Littlefield brings extensive experience from prior leadership roles at Fidelity & Guaranty Life Insurance and Aviva USA. Under Schaaf, Principal expanded its retirement business significantly, notably through the acquisition of Wells Fargo Institutional Retirement and Trust, establishing it as a top three retirement provider in the U.S.
Principal has partnered with the Premier Hockey Federation (PHF) as its exclusive financial services marketing partner, highlighting a commitment to women's sports. This partnership aims to enhance player salaries, with 50% of league revenue allocated for this purpose. The PHF has received a $25 million investment to improve player experiences and expand the league from six to eight teams. Principal's sponsorship includes significant advertising during PHF games and a campaign to promote female athletes, reflecting its dedication to gender equity in sports.
AM Best has maintained the Credit Ratings of Principal Financial Services, Inc. (PFG) and its subsidiaries following the January 31, 2022, announcement regarding the cession of in-force U.S. retail fixed annuities and universal life insurance with secondary guarantee blocks to Sutton Cayman, Ltd. This strategic shift aligns with Principal's June 2021 review, impacting statutory reserves of $16 billion (annuity) and $9 billion (ULSG). The transaction will close in Q2 2022, with Principal retaining administration responsibilities and appointing Principal Global Investors, LLC for asset management.
Principal Financial Group (PFG) announced a reinsurance agreement with an affiliate of Sixth Street covering approximately $16 billion and $9 billion in U.S. retail fixed annuity and universal life insurance blocks. This deal is expected to yield $800 million in deployable proceeds, enhancing the company's capital efficiency. Principal plans to return up to $4.6 billion to shareholders through share repurchases and dividends between 2021 and 2022, reflecting strong operating performance and market conditions. The transaction aims to bolster future earnings per share and return on equity.

Principal Financial Group has been recognized as the No. 3 Best Place to Work in Money Management by Pensions & Investments for 2021, marking its 10th consecutive year on this list. This achievement places Principal Global Investors among only five firms to receive this recognition since the program began. With approximately $577.4 billion in assets under management, Principal Global Investors ranks as the 26th largest institutional asset manager globally.
